Key Highlights of Govt R&D Project Jobs 2026

Category/Role Recruiting Bodies Usual Age Limit Salary Range (Approx.)
R&D Project Scientist/Engineer DRDO, ISRO, BARC, CSIR Labs, DST 21-35 Years (Relaxable for reserved categories) Pay Level-10 (Rs. 57,700 - Rs. 1,82,400) and above
Technical Assistant/Officer DRDO, ISRO, BARC, CSIR Labs 18-30 Years (Relaxable for reserved categories) Pay Level-6 (Rs. 35,400 - Rs. 1,12,400)
Project Assistant/JRF/SRF Various Govt Research Institutes via Project Mode 18-30 Years Rs. 25,000 - Rs. 47,000 (Consolidated)

Job Profile & Responsibilities in R&D Projects

Roles in government R&D projects are diverse and depend heavily on the specific domain and the project's nature. Common responsibilities include:

  • Research & Development: Conceptualizing, designing, and conducting experiments and simulations to advance scientific knowledge or develop new technologies.
  • Data Analysis: Collecting, processing, and interpreting experimental data using statistical tools and software.
  • Project Management: Overseeing project timelines, resource allocation, and documentation.
  • Technical Support: Maintaining and operating specialized equipment and instruments.
  • Report Writing: Documenting research findings, preparing technical reports, and contributing to publications.
  • Collaboration: Working with interdisciplinary teams and external agencies.

Eligibility Criteria for R&D Project Roles

Eligibility varies significantly based on the project and the specific post. However, general criteria include:

  • Educational Qualification: Typically requires a Bachelor's, Master's, or Ph.D. degree in relevant fields such as Engineering (Electronics, Mechanical, Computer Science, etc.),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ics, Biotechnology, or related disciplines. For technical assistant roles, a Diploma in Engineering may suffice.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in specific software (e.g., MATLAB, Python, CAD), laboratory techniques, or specialized equipment relevant to the project domain.
  • Age Limit: Generally, the age limit is between 18 to 35 years. Upper age limits are relaxed for SC/ST (5 years), OBC (3 years), and Persons with Disabilities (10 years) as per government norms. Project Assistant roles might have lower age ceilings.
  • Nationality: Must be an Indian citizen.

Selection Process & Exam Pattern

The selection process for R&D project positions is rigorous and aims to identify candidates with strong analytical and technical capabilities. It typically involves multiple stages:

Typical Stages:

  1. Written Examination: For many scientist and engineer posts, a screening test or competitive exam assesses knowledge in core subjects, quantitative aptitude, reasoning, and general awareness. Topics often include subjects from the candidate's academic discipline (e.g., Advanced Physics, Electrical Engineering Principles, Computer Networks, Chemical Engineering Thermodynamics), along with general aptitude.
  2. Skill Test/Practical Test: For technical roles, a practical demonstration of skills, such as operating specific equipment, coding, or performing lab procedures, might be conducted.
  3. Interview: A crucial stage where candidates are evaluated on their subject knowledge, research aptitude, communication skills, and suitability for the project. For higher positions, this often involves a technical interview and a personal interview.

Note: Project Assistant/JRF positions often directly recruit based on academic merit and a personal interview, bypassing a formal written exam.

Salary Structure & Allowances

Salaries for R&D project roles are competitive and structured according to government pay scales. These positions usually offer:

  • Basic Pay: Determined by the Pay Level as per the 7th Pay Commission. For Scientist 'B' or equivalent, it's often Pay Level-10 (Rs. 57,700 - Rs. 1,82,400). Technical Assistants typically fall under Pay Level-6 (Rs. 35,400 - Rs. 1,12,400). Project Assistants usually receive consolidated monthly emoluments.
  • Dearness Allowance (DA): A percentage of basic pay, revised periodically by the government.
  • House Rent Allowance (HRA): Varies based on the city of posting.
  • Other Allowances: May include transport allowance, medical facilities, and other benefits as per government rules.

How to Apply for Govt R&D Project Vacancies

Government R&D project vacancies are announced through various channels. Candidates should regularly monitor the official websites of the concerned organizations and government job portals.

  • Direct Recruitment by Organizations: Bodies like DRDO, ISRO, BARC, and CSIR publish detailed notifications on their respective career pages. Look for sections like 'Recruitments', 'Careers', or 'Opportunities'.
  • Project-Specific Advertisements: For roles like Project Assistant or JRF/SRF, advertisements might appear in newspapers or on the websites of specific research labs or university departments undertaking government-funded projects.
  • Employment News: Keep an eye on the weekly 'Employment News' (Rozgar Samachar) which lists major government job openings.
  • Application Process: Typically involves online registration, filling out the application form, uploading required documents (photograph, signature, certificates), and paying the application fee (if applicable) through the prescribed mode.
